Terrell Owens Visiting The Bengals

A few weeks ago, Chad Ochocinco started telling folks via Twitter that the Bengals were going to sign Terrell Owens. Of course, no one in the organization felt that way….until now.

The Bengals are bringing in T.O. on a visit Tuesday, ESPN’s Adam Schefter reports.

This is coming right on the heels of a report that the Bengals were also bringing in Antonio Bryant. Certainly they’re not looking at bringing in both players. As far as contracts go, it’s always better to have options which the team would in this case.

T.O. is 36 years old and coming off of a one year, $6.5 million contract in Buffalo.
